Skip to content

Order by 12/22 With Express Shipping to Guarantee Before Christmas!

20% Off Sitewide | Exclusions Apply

Premier Surf Retailer Since 1957

FREE SHIPPING On Orders $75+ | Details

Gift Cards | Now Available

The JACKS APP Is Here! | Details

Collection: Mens Shirts & Flannels

Quiksilver Liquid Metal Short Sleeve Shirt - Biking Red

Vendor: Quiksilver

Liquid Metal S/S Shirt - Biking Red

Regular price $59.00
Sale price $59.00 Regular price $59.00
Katin Teller Short Sleeve Shirt - Black Wash

Vendor: Katin

Teller S/S Shirt - Black Wash

Regular price $69.00
Sale price $69.00 Regular price $69.00
Katin Men's Alan Solid Short Sleeve Shirt - Vintage White

Vendor: Katin

Alan Solid S/S Shirt - Vintage White

Regular price $69.00
Sale price $69.00 Regular price $69.00
Salty Crew Fathom Long Sleeve Tech Flannel - Dark Brown

Vendor: Salty Crew

Fathom L/S Tech Flannel - Dark Brown

Regular price $79.95
Sale price $79.95 Regular price $79.95
Volcom Curbstone Long Sleeve Polo - Sage Leaf

Vendor: Volcom

Curbstone L/S Polo - Sage Leaf

Regular price $64.95
Sale price $64.95 Regular price $64.95
Rhythm Vacation Stripe Short Sleeve Shirt - Tobacco

Vendor: Rhythm

Vacation Stripe S/S Shirt - Tobacco

Regular price $70.00
Sale price $70.00 Regular price $70.00
Rhythm Eli Stripe Short Sleeve Shirt - Teal

Vendor: Rhythm

Eli Stripe S/S Shirt - Teal

Regular price $75.00
Sale price $75.00 Regular price $75.00
Rhythm Rowen Check Short Sleeve Shirt - Red

Vendor: Rhythm

Rowen Check S/S Shirt - Red

Regular price $70.00
Sale price $70.00 Regular price $70.00
Rhythm Seersucker Stripe Short Sleeve Shirt - White

Vendor: Rhythm

Seersucker Stripe S/S Shirt - White

Regular price $70.00
Sale price $70.00 Regular price $70.00
Rhythm Check Short Sleeve Shirt - Sand

Vendor: Rhythm

Check S/S Shirt - Sand

Regular price $70.00
Sale price $70.00 Regular price $70.00
Rhythm Classic Linen Short Sleeve Shirt - Seafoam

Vendor: Rhythm

Classic Linen S/S Shirt - Seafoam

Regular price $55.00
Sale price $55.00 Regular price $55.00
Rhythm Flower Embroidery Short Sleeve Shirt - Natural

Vendor: Rhythm

Flower Embroidery S/S Shirt - Natural

Regular price $75.00
Sale price $75.00 Regular price $75.00
Rhythm Cord Check Overshirt - Black

Vendor: Rhythm

Cord Check Overshirt - Black

Regular price $95.00
Sale price $95.00 Regular price $95.00
Rhythm Vacation Stripe Short Sleeve Shirt - Fern

Vendor: Rhythm

Vacation Stripe S/S Shirt - Fern

Regular price $70.00
Sale price $70.00 Regular price $70.00
Brixton Charter Print Short Sleeve Shirt - Azure Blue/Micro Floral

Vendor: Brixton

Charter Print S/S Shirt

Regular price From $59.00
Sale price From $59.00 Regular price $59.00
Brixton Charter Stripe Short Sleeve Shirt - Charcoal/Grey

Vendor: Brixton

Charter Stripe S/S Shirt

Regular price $65.00
Sale price $65.00 Regular price $65.00
Brixton Charter Print Short Sleeve Shirt - Bering Sea/Micro Floral

Vendor: Brixton

Charter Print S/S Shirt - Bering Sea/Micro Floral

Regular price $65.00
Sale price $65.00 Regular price $65.00
Brixton Charter Stripe Short Sleeve Shirt - Rustic Caramel/Night Sage

Vendor: Brixton

Charter Stripe S/S Shirt - Rustic Caramel/Night Sage

Regular price $65.00
Sale price $65.00 Regular price $65.00
Brixton Charter Stripe Short Sleeve Shirt - Charcoal/Grey

Vendor: Brixton

Charter Stripe S/S Shirt - Charcoal/Grey

Regular price $65.00
Sale price $65.00 Regular price $65.00
Brixton Mechanics Cru Short Sleeve Shirt - Night Sage

Vendor: Brixton

Mechanics Cru S/S Shirt - Night Sage

Regular price $75.00
Sale price $75.00 Regular price $75.00
Brixton Cru Linen Blend Short Sleeve Shirt - Olive Surplus/Port

Vendor: Brixton

Cru Linen Blend S/S Shirt - Olive Surplus/Port

Regular price $69.00
Sale price $69.00 Regular price $69.00
Stasha Pocket S/S Shirt - Light Khaki

Vendor: Rusty

Stasha Pocket S/S Shirt - Light Khaki

Regular price $65.00
Sale price $65.00 Regular price $65.00
Rusty Stasha Pocket Short Sleeve Shirt - Orange

Vendor: Rusty

Stasha Pocket S/S Shirt - Orange

Regular price $65.00
Sale price $65.00 Regular price $65.00
Rusty Straight Shooter Short Sleeve Polo - Grey Marle

Vendor: Rusty

Straight Shooter S/S Polo - Grey Marle

Regular price $65.00
Sale price $65.00 Regular price $65.00
Sendero Provisions Co. x Waco Surf City Slicker Short Sleeve Shirt - Texas Surf

Vendor: Sendero Provisions Co.

Sendero x Waco Surf City Slicker S/S Shirt - Texas Surf

Regular price $75.00
Sale price $75.00 Regular price $75.00
Sendero x Waco Surf Embroidered Pearl Snap Long Sleeve Shirt - Ranch and Reef

Vendor: Sendero Provisions Co.

Sendero x Waco Surf Embroidered Pearl Snap L/S Shirt - Ranch and Reef

Regular price $148.00
Sale price $148.00 Regular price $148.00
Salty Crew Flagship UV Button Up Short Sleeve Shirt - Channel Blue

Vendor: Salty Crew

Flagship UV Button Up S/S Shirt - Channel Blue

Regular price $74.95
Sale price $74.95 Regular price $74.95
Salty Crew Drifter UV Button Up Short Sleeve Shirt - Atlantic Green

Vendor: Salty Crew

Drifter UV Button Up S/S Shirt - Atlantic Green

Regular price $69.95
Sale price $69.95 Regular price $69.95
Billabong Eclipse Short Sleeve Polo Shirt - Ash Blue

Vendor: Billabong

Eclipse S/S Polo Shirt - Ash Blue

Regular price $59.95
Sale price $59.95 Regular price $59.95
Billabong x Mami Wata Icons Short Sleeve Shirt - Stone

Vendor: Billabong

Billabong x Mami Wata Icons S/S Shirt - Stone

Regular price $69.95
Sale price $69.95 Regular price $69.95
Billabong All Day Jacquard Short Sleeve Shirt - Stealth

Vendor: Billabong

All Day Jacquard S/S Shirt - Stealth

Regular price $55.95
Sale price $55.95 Regular price $55.95
Billabong Cordoba Short Sleeve Shirt - Stone

Vendor: Billabong

Cordoba S/S Shirt - Stone

Regular price $65.95
Sale price $65.95 Regular price $65.95
Brixton Cru Slub Relaxed Short Sleeve Shirt - Hazelnut/Painterly Stripe

Vendor: Brixton

Cru Slub Relaxed S/S Shirt - Hazelnut/Painterly Stripe

Regular price $69.00
Sale price $69.00 Regular price $69.00
Brixton Bunker Short Sleeve Camp Collar Shirt - Black

Vendor: Brixton

Bunker S/S Camp Collar Shirt

Regular price $69.00
Sale price $69.00 Regular price $69.00
Brixton Charter Print Short Sleeve Shirt - Washed Blue/Sunnaked Stripe

Vendor: Brixton

Charter Print S/S Shirt - Washed Blue/Sunnaked Stripe

Regular price $59.00
Sale price $59.00 Regular price $59.00
Rhythm Relaxed Knit Polo - Natural

Vendor: Rhythm

Relaxed Knit Polo - Natural

Regular price $70.00
Sale price $70.00 Regular price $70.00

Mens Shirts & Flannels